A late, third-period comeback by the Golden Knights fell short Thursday night in VGK's 4-3 loss in Boston.  The Golden Knights dug a 4 goal deficit after the Bruins scored twice on a power play in which Tomas Hertl was called for a double minor high sticking penalty. VGK trailed 4-0 after two periods, but VGK had a three-goal outburst in the third period, one in which they outshot Boston 20-5.  VGK plays in Toronto tonight in the much-anticipated return of Mitch Marner to the city he played for.  A lot of boos are expected, after a small contingent of boo-birds got after Marner everytime he touched the puck last week in Las Vegas.  The Golden Knights came back in that game from two goals down on four occasions to pull off a 6-5 overtime win.  We also have our WTF segment with your comments.
